[Boards: 3 / a / aco / adv / an / asp / b / biz / c / cgl / ck / cm / co / d / diy / e / fa / fit / g / gd / gif / h / hc / his / hm / hr / i / ic / int / jp / k / lgbt / lit / m / mlp / mu / n / news / o / out / p / po / pol / qa / r / r9k / s / s4s / sci / soc / sp / t / tg / toy / trash / trv / tv / u / v / vg / vp / vr / w / wg / wsg / wsr / x / y ] [Home]
4chanarchives logo
Contradictions I keep seeing
Images are sometimes not shown due to bandwidth/network limitations. Refreshing the page usually helps.

You are currently reading a thread in /g/ - Technology

Thread replies: 17
Thread images: 4
>you can do anything with any turing complete language
>every language gets shat on

>john carmack is smart and he uses and loves C++
>linus torvalds is smart and he hates C++ and says it is indicative of a sub-monkey IQ

>lisp / scheme / haskell are praised by high IQers as if these languages are like Latin compared to the incoherent grunting of other languages. Using Java means you have a low IQ
>nothing gets made in the real world with these functional languages

>every CEO of a new and successful software company, when interviewed, says the original product was programmed in two weeks / one month by two to three people
>google / apple / microsoft have armies of geniuses (supposedly) but can't copy these ideas in ten seconds

>bill gates is a genius. Steve ballmer was just the fucking business guy and he did well on the putnam maths test and was a genius
>everything microsoft makes is pure shit

Please explain!
>>
>>53626466
>/g/ is one person
ok
>>
john carmack hates C++ though, he uses racket
>>
>every language gets shat on
you could also draw the mono lisa in MS Paint on Windows XP, doesn't mean it's suit for it

>C++
C++ is permissive of poor program architecture if fools use it. Carmack is no fool.

>scheme
There was a good article on this. Lisp based languages are so powerful that there is no standardization because there is an alternative to everything, as everything is so easy to make if you know what you're doing.

>original product was made in two weeks
copyright laws

>microsoft
money hungry
>>
>>53626509
*mona
*intellectual property laws
>>
>>53626466
>>you can do anything with any turing complete language
>>every language gets shat on

That's because all languages have issues

>>john carmack is smart and he uses and loves C++
>>linus torvalds is smart and he hates C++ and says it is indicative of a sub-monkey IQ

They have that opinion regarding the same language but for different purposes so it's not a contradiction

>>every CEO of a new and successful software company, when interviewed, says the original product was programmed in two weeks / one month by two to three people
>>google / apple / microsoft have armies of geniuses (supposedly) but can't copy these ideas in ten seconds

Because these CEOs are lying


>>bill gates is a genius. Steve ballmer was just the fucking business guy and he did well on the putnam maths test and was a genius
>>everything microsoft makes is pure shit

Bill gates hasn't coded anything for microsoft in many many years and being a genius doesnt translate to being a good programmer


I fail to see any contradictions
>>
>>53626509
~ $ mono lisa
Cannot open assembly 'lisa': No such file or directory.
>>
John Carmack isn't a C++/OOP maniac

http://number-none.com/blow/john_carmack_on_inlined_code.html
>>
>>53626466

Language X is better than language Y is a subjective opinion. People will generally refer to the language they themselves use as being best.

This irrational behavior is inherent to everyone and shouldn't surprise you in the slightest.
>>
>>53626466
>Please explain
It seems you're slowly coming to the realization that intelligence doesn't mean shit. Some clinically autistic people might use complicated programming languages, but that doesn't make them apt to solve any real life problems whatsoever. Maybe you'll stop spouting the "high IQers" meme as if it conferred any kind of authority.
>>
File: 1456258730907.jpg (51 KB, 384x288) Image search: [Google]
1456258730907.jpg
51 KB, 384x288
>>53626466
Humans *sniff* in general are like *touches nose* that. *touches shirt*
>>
>>53626466
>every CEO of a new and successful software company, when interviewed, says the original product was programmed in two weeks / one month by two to three people
>google / apple / microsoft have armies of geniuses (supposedly) but can't copy these ideas in ten seconds

They can! I work for one of the companies in question, and we have internal "demo days" in which teams of 2-4 people implement amazing features in a single week.

The product works mostly as advertised, but both the large company and the startup will incur massive amounts of technical debt -- increased maintenance headache, scalability issues, expansion problems and support nightmares.

For the startup, this doesn't matter: if the product fails, it will die and so will the investment and technical debt, while if it succeeds they'll have VC funding to pay off the debt by rewriting/refactoring the code properly.
>>
File: 1458504140264.png (673 KB, 544x539) Image search: [Google]
1458504140264.png
673 KB, 544x539
>>53626466
>>you can do anything with any turing complete language
>>every language gets shat on

Elitism, hipsters, afraid to lose their jobs to Indians etc.
>>john carmack is smart and he uses and loves C++
>>linus torvalds is smart and he hates C++ and says it is indicative of a sub-monkey IQ

Cunts

>>lisp / scheme / haskell are praised by high IQers as if these languages are like Latin compared to the incoherent grunting of other languages. Using Java means you have a low IQ
>>nothing gets made in the real world with these functional languages

Java is easy and doing things with it is faster in the real world.

>>every CEO of a new and successful software company, when interviewed, says the original product was programmed in two weeks / one month by two to three people
>>google / apple / microsoft have armies of geniuses (supposedly) but can't copy these ideas in ten seconds

Apple rips everyone off all the time.

>>bill gates is a genius. Steve ballmer was just the fucking business guy and he did well on the putnam maths test and was a genius
>>everything microsoft makes is pure shit

Microsoft has been making awesome stuff since Satya Nadella took over. Peter Skillman is absolutely killing it as head of design for Windows 10 UX. He's the same guy behind the Nokia N9 UI.
>>
File: le_close_up_shig.jpg (23 KB, 450x444) Image search: [Google]
le_close_up_shig.jpg
23 KB, 450x444
>>53626466
Kek it's like you take the shitposting here seriously. This board should be /shp/ - Shitpost.
>>
>you can do anything with any turing complete language
>every language gets shat on
Just because you can do anything doesn't mean you can do it easily or well. Every language has its own pros and cons.

>john carmack is smart and he uses and loves C++
>linus torvalds is smart and he hates C++ and says it is indicative of a sub-monkey IQ
Humans often disgree with each other.

>lisp / scheme / haskell are praised by high IQers as if these languages are like Latin compared to the incoherent grunting of other languages. Using Java means you have a low IQ
>nothing gets made in the real world with these functional languages
Real-world usage of languages isn't due to their elegance. You'll also notice that Latin isn't spoken as a "real world" language.

>every CEO of a new and successful software company, when interviewed, says the original product was programmed in two weeks / one month by two to three people
>google / apple / microsoft have armies of geniuses (supposedly) but can't copy these ideas in ten seconds
"New and successful software companies" generally have very simple ideas, which they marketed well. Big companies, Google especially, are coming out with new stuff all the time that's orders of magnitude more sophisticated than startups.

>bill gates is a genius. Steve ballmer was just the fucking business guy and he did well on the putnam maths test and was a genius
>everything microsoft makes is pure shit
They care more about making money than pure software.
>>
>>53626466
>>lisp / scheme / haskell are praised by high IQers
>>nothing gets made in the real world with these functional languages
To explain your contradiction, you need to take a closer look at these people. Do they really have higher IQs or do they just say they do?

When I took a closer look, I found that many if not most of these people who say that these languages are superior are in a CS class that uses them. They learned that FP is "the future" so they think talking about it makes them seem enlightened or superior. It's just like that meme about euphoric atheists wearing fedoras. Most of the thousands of students who learn Lisp or Haskell don't use them for anything but their class assignments. They have professors and blogs saying these languages are superior, but they still don't use them. I would bet that's because more people dislike Lisps and functional languages than like them.

Another source of this myth is clickbait blogs. They don't need proof that "high IQers" prefer functional programming, or that functional programming is more productive or more mathematical. Being wrong just leads to more comments and clicks. Insulting readers creates a bigger controversy.

Another thing to keep in mind is that not every CS professor or researcher prefers functional languages. Some of the people who created the concepts found in functional languages prefer procedural programming or OOP.

I don't think functional programming is superior for research either, especially if you're looking at the research that is out there. There aren't any languages that implement the most advanced knowledge about imperative programming.
>>
Modern computing is a lot of bullshit, that's the real reason. You're just looking at the symptoms. There was once a time when one average man could understand everything about the machine he owned, even at the electronic level. Now it has become too complicated, and all this bullshit makes for confusion.
Anyway, nothing was gained. It was a waste of time.
Thread replies: 17
Thread images: 4

banner
banner
[Boards: 3 / a / aco / adv / an / asp / b / biz / c / cgl / ck / cm / co / d / diy / e / fa / fit / g / gd / gif / h / hc / his / hm / hr / i / ic / int / jp / k / lgbt / lit / m / mlp / mu / n / news / o / out / p / po / pol / qa / r / r9k / s / s4s / sci / soc / sp / t / tg / toy / trash / trv / tv / u / v / vg / vp / vr / w / wg / wsg / wsr / x / y] [Home]

All trademarks and copyrights on this page are owned by their respective parties. Images uploaded are the responsibility of the Poster. Comments are owned by the Poster.
If a post contains personal/copyrighted/illegal content you can contact me at [email protected] with that post and thread number and it will be removed as soon as possible.
DMCA Content Takedown via dmca.com
All images are hosted on imgur.com, send takedown notices to them.
This is a 4chan archive - all of the content originated from them. If you need IP information for a Poster - you need to contact them. This website shows only archived content.